Buying a new full-size truck can make for an expensive purchase. For many pickup shoppers, that makes buying a used truck the best option for their budget. But with so many used full-size trucks on the market, how do you decide which is the best full-size truck to buy? The good news is that Kelley Blue Book (KBB) recently revealed its picks for the best used full-size trucks under $20,000. 

The 2013 Ram 1500 is one of the best used full-size trucks

Let’s kick things off with the 2013 Ram 1500, one of the best used full-size trucks under $20,000. According to KBB, this used pickup truck is “comfortable to drive and has an upscale interior.” It’s available in multiple body styles and trims levels, including Tradesman, SLT, Sport, Laramie, Laramie Longhorn, and Laramie Limited trims. 

It can also be had with three different engines under the hood, including a 3.6-liter V6, a 4.7-liter V8, and a 5.7-liter Hemi V8. Not only that, but the used Ram 1500 can also tow a considerable amount of weight. In fact, this used truck boasts enough muscle to tow a maximum of 10,050 pounds.

KBB isn’t the only one singing the used Ram 1500’s praises either. As a matter of fact, way back when the 2013 Ram 1500 was first introduced, Motor Trend named it the Motor Trend Truck of the Year. “Our judges were won over by the performance of Ram 1500’s broad array of standard and optional equipment. It’s a truck that can be tailored to meet most anyone’s needs,” Motor Trend said at the time.

The 2013 Chevy Silverado is a used full-size truck under $20,000

The 2013 Chevy Silverado earned itself a spot on KBB’s list too. In fact, if you’re after a used full-size truck under $20,000 that offers just about everything, this is the used full-size truck to go with, KBB reports. It offers several different engine options, including a 4.3-liter V6, a 6.0-liter V8 Hybrid, and a selection of potent V8 engines. And when it comes to towing? This used truck boasts a maximum tow rating of 10,700 pounds when properly equipped.

The 2013 Chevy Silverado offers no shortage of trim levels to choose from too. However, standard across the board are features like a tire-pressure-monitoring system, air conditioning, and two auxiliary power outlets. For features like 10-way power-heated front bucket seats, leather seating, power-adjustable heated mirrors, and a Bose premium audio system, consider seeking out the range-topping Chevy Silverado LTZ.

The 2013 Toyota Tundra is the best used full-size truck under $20,000

Say you’re after the best used full-size pickup truck under $20,000. If that’s the case, consider the 2013 Toyota Tundra, which, according to KBB, is the best used full-size truck under $20,000. For good reasons, too. The used 2013 Toyota Tundra can be had with two V8 engines: a 4.6-liter V8 and a 5.7-liter V8. When properly equipped, it can also tow up to 10,400 pounds. This used pickup also offers up “first-class interior accommodations,” KBB reports.

Perhaps what’s most enticing about choosing a used Toyota Tundra is the truck’s solid reputation for reliability. In fact, Consumer Reports gave the 2013 model a five out of five reliability rating. Such a high rating isn’t unusual for the Tundra either. More often than not, Consumer Reports has given this full-size truck a five out of five reliability rating.

“Backed by Toyota’s enviable reputation for safety and reliability, the 2013 Tundra is a genuine workhorse with impressive towing capabilities, rugged construction, and first-class interior accommodations.”
